> There was a blind girl who hated herself because of her blindness. Not
> only did she hate herself but she hated everyone else, except her loving
> boyfriend. He was always there for her. She said that if she could only
> see the world, she would marry her boyfriend.
>
> One day, someone donated a pair of eyes to her and then she could see
> everything, including her boyfriend.
>
> Her boyfriend asked her, "now that you can see the world, will you marry
> me?" The girl was shocked when she saw that her boyfriend was blind too,
> and refused to marry him.
>
> Her boyfriend walked away in tears, and later wrote a letter to her that
> simply said. "Just take care of my eyes dear."
>
> This is how the human brain changes when our status changes. Only a few
> remember what life was like before and even fewer remember who to thank
> for always being there even when times were painfully unbearable.
